Accessing Bard

To access Bard, simply go to bard.google.com and sign in with your Google account. If you have a YouTube or Gmail account, you most likely already have a Google account. Once you're signed in, you'll see a prompt box where you can ask Bard a question or give it a prompt. You can also use the microphone access to dictate your prompt instead of typing it out. On the left side, you can switch between light mode and dark mode, depending on your preference.

Asking Questions and Getting Responses

With Bard, you can ask a wide range of questions, and it will provide you with quick and informative responses. Let's say you want to know the difference between Bard, Bing, and ChatGPT. Simply ask the question, press enter, and Bard will respond almost instantly. One great feature of Bard is that it creates three different drafts of the response, each in a different format. You can view all the drafts and choose the one that suits you best.

Comparing Language Models

Not only can Bard answer questions, but it can also create tables and comparisons. For example, you can ask Bard to compare itself with other language models like ChatGPT. It will generate a table for you, showcasing the different features of each model.

Unique Features of Bard

Bard offers some unique features that you won't find elsewhere. One of these is the ability to press "Google it." This feature allows you to perform a related search on Google and switch back and forth between Bard and a Google search. You can also export the results into a Google Doc or draft an email directly within Gmail. This saves you time and allows for easy sharing of information.

Customizing Bard Activity

Bard is still in the experimental phase, and you have the option to provide feedback by using the thumbs up and thumbs down buttons. If you want to change any settings or erase previous prompts, you can do so in the Bard activity section. You can turn off Bard activity to prevent previous prompts from showing up, reset the chat if you want to start fresh, and easily manage your past prompts.
